Well it's been a long time coming, but I've finally got me a project car to work on in hopes of turning it into a great Z24! It's a 1991 Z24 with 150 000kms on it, which is surprisingly low to me!
Shawn (aka infernoZ24) had a post in the buy/sell about his car he was selling with a bunch of parts. He was here in town so I went to have a look and instantly became the new owner!
I'll be ripping the car down to the frame and blasting any rust and doing all those fun kind of repairs. Don't worry, I'll keep you all posted with pics and the like.
I have an open mind to any suggestions that you would have for a person taking their z24 completely apart. Things like rust proofing, and shaving door handles. I'm already going to be putting a 5 speed in and a 3400. Anything else you fellas can think of? Even the little things like add a bolt here, or make a cut there.

It definetly needs to be upgraded. Seems to me like the 91 is an inbetween model. Gots some new features they put on 2nd gens, but has some features (more than i'd like) from the 1st gens. Like this weird little computer that sits beside the battery on the fender wall. No idea what it does, and it's encased in what looks like epoxy.
